@TreasureDev some have them built in or you can buy external ones
They usually have a pit temp probe & 1-3 food temp probes. They also control a blower fan to push air through the charcoal to regulate the Pit temperaure. Good ones can be as accurate as an oven.
Mine is an #OpenSource one called a #HeaterMeter that has an #Arduino for low level HW and a #RasPi Zero W running Open-WRT to provide web and MQTT access to the controller
